The rank associated with O-4 in the Marine JROTC is Cadet Major (c/Maj). In the context of the military rank system, the "O" designates officer ranks, with O-4 representing the rank of Major in the regular armed forces. The corresponding rank in the Cadet programs mirrors this structure to help cadets understand military hierarchy and the progression of ranks.

Therefore, in the Marine JROTC, a Cadet Major (c/Maj) reflects the same rank as a Major in the active-duty military. This connection not only facilitates a clear understanding of rank equivalency but also reinforces the leadership and responsibilities associated with that position within the cadet program.

Understanding this hierarchy is crucial for cadets as they advance through their training, preparing them for potential future service in the military and ensuring they appreciate the structure and organization inherent in military service.
